Cardinal Gibbons extended their winning streak to five games thanks to a huge performance from Cash McSweeney. The Cardinal Gibbons Crusaders walked away with a 73-60 victory over the LEAD Academy Panthers on Friday thanks in part to McSweeney, who dropped a double-double on 32 points and 12 rebounds. His evening made it six games in a row in which he has scored at least ten points.
Another player making a difference was Bryce Fitzsimmons, who posted eight points and three blocks. The dominant performance gave him a new career-high in blocks.
When it comes to explaining why LEAD Academy lost, don't look at Anthony Petway. Despite the final result, he went 11 of 17 on his way to 25 points in addition to seven assists and five boards. That was a full 41.7% of LEAD Academy's points, marking the fifth time in a row he's put up more than a third of the team's points. The team also got some help courtesy of Darnell Seay, who had nine points.
Cardinal Gibbons' win bumped their record up to 7-3. As for LEAD Academy, their loss dropped their record down to 8-5.
Cardinal Gibbons wasted no time getting back out on the court and has already played their next match, a 60-46 victory against The Burlington School on the 28th. As for LEAD Academy, they also did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next game, a 67-64 defeat against T.W. Andrews on the 28th.
